2´ O-Methyl RNA
2ʹ O-Methyl RNA (Oligo-2ʹ O-Methyl nucleotide) is a modified RNA molecule featuring a methyl group on the 2ʹ hydroxyl of its ribose sugar. This structural modification enhances its stability and resistance to enzymatic degradation, making it a valuable tool in various research and therapeutic applications.
Key Features and Benefits
- Enhanced Stability: Resistant to many ribonucleases and deoxyribonucleases, though not entirely impervious, making it suitable for extended handling and challenging environments.
- Superior Hybridization: Forms exceptionally stable hybrids with complementary RNA strands, outperforming equivalent DNA or RNA sequences in binding affinity.
- Versatile Applications: Ideal for antisense studies, siRNA research, and other gene expression-related applications.
